    I'm getting the same issue. I haven't done much testing, but on my server (Using the Bukkit plugin) Teleporters work fine until I log out, after which they won't work again until a server restart. This is a serious problem, because my server has built a massive teleporter network to get around with.

    Just a minute ago, I realized that lit and unlit redstone torches have different block ID's, and teleporters probably work off of block ID.

    Now, five minutes later, I have a Digital Dialable Teleporter. :Sheep: Just enter the code (Up to 16 combinations, I think) using levers on the sides, and click the middle twice. The only caveat is that it consumes the redstone torches used to dial it.
    Digital dialable waypoints are infinitely reusable, but I can't think of many uses for those yet.
